Title: Quality Engineer - 120798
Onsite/Remote: Onsite Position
Your Responsibilities- Lead quality engineering support for 8R OFP production, driving reduction in defects, rework, and warranty through structured problem solving.
- Own PFMEA and Control Plan maintenance, including mistake proofing and risk mitigation for product and process changes.
- Partner with Manufacturing, Production, and Design to improve processes, inspections, and quality outcomes.
VISA Sponsorship is NOT available for this position
What Skills You Need- Strong problem solving skills (root cause, containment, corrective action).
- Ability to analyze quality data and translate findings into actions on the shop floor.
- Ability to influence cross‑functional teams in a fast paced manufacturing environment.
- Experience in quality or manufacturing engineering supporting production operations.
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(Mechanical, Manufacturing, Industrial, Electrical) or related field.
